    *I would like to disclose that the devs (who are some of the nicest people, might I add) gave me a code for the game for absolute free. This will not make my review biased in any way*
    Polara is a very interesting game. It is a free runner, so all you have to do is jump and switch colours. Switching colours allows you to use certain contraptions to get through the level, and not die.
    The story is intriguing. The music is really good. The graphics are also quite good (but I never cared about graphics). Basically, Polara hits alot of the right notes. The replayability is also really good, too. After you beat each level, you can go back and collect letters (P-O-L-A-R-A) and find a special object. Collecting a certain amount of these letters and specials can unlock other game modes. The game also challenges you to not die in each level. Another thing: the game is hard! And this is coming from a guy who beat Super Meat Boy with the keyboard!
    If I have to say anything bad? There ARE some spelling mistakes (but thats the publishers fault), and there MIGHT be some dips in framerate (I really can't tell, but I think it does dip in some parts).
    The game will only cost you $5.00 (or $7.00, if you live in Canada), and I DEFINITELY think it's worth the asking price!

    Easily recommended. The game doesn't do anything particularly innovative to attract those who aren't fans of the genre, but anyone willing to give it a try will find a fun core mechanic, accessible gameplay thanks to the controls and checkpoints, and a good bit of replayability. Some minor frustrations and muddy graphics don't detract much from the overall package here.
